#NEW! Tamil Nadu has 3.5 GW floating solar potential that can save the state INR 16,000 crore over five years: CRH’s new report.

Between 2016 and 2023, Indian banks poured nearly USD 29 billion into coal — despite climate commitments. Our new report explores coal financing in India & unpacks the risks: .#ClimateResilience #NetZero #CoalFinancing
